When God called Moses to deliver the children of Israel out of Egypt, Moses was thoroughly overwhelmed. He began to bombard God with questions, concerns, and objections, but God did not say, “Don’t worry, Moses. This is what I’m going to do. I’m going send a plague of frogs and lice and flies. Then I’ll kill the livestock, send boils, hail and locusts, then darkness. I’ll part the Red Sea. I’ll lead you through the wilderness with a pillar of cloud by day and a pillar of fire by night.” No. Instead when Moses asked all his frantic questions about how God would deliver His people, God responded with a question of His own. “Moses,” God said, “what is in your hand?” And Moses replied, “A rod.”

Perhaps it’s similar for you. He’s asking you, “What’s in your hand?”
